Decide-and-Place-Anwendungen sind ein zentrales Einsatzgebiet der Robotik. Sie werden häufig in der Industrie genutzt, um Montageprozesse zu beschleunigen und manuelle Tätigkeiten zu reduzieren – ein spannendes Thema für Informatik Masteranden des Instituts für datenoptimierte Fertigung der Hochschule Kempten. Sie entwickelten einen Roboter, der Prozesse durch den Einsatz von künstlicher Intelligenz und Laptop Imaginative and prescient optimiert. Auf Foundation einer Montagezeichnung ist das System in der Lage, einzelne Bauteile zu greifen und an vorgegebener Stelle abzulegen – vergleichbar mit einem Puzzle. Anschließend können die Teile dort manuell durch einen Mitarbeiter verklebt werden.
Zwei IDS Industriekameras liefern die nötigen Bildinformationen
Mithilfe von zwei uEye XC Kameras und einer KI-gestützten Bildverarbeitung analysiert das System die Umgebung und berechnet präzise Aufnahme- sowie Ablagekoordinaten. Eine der Kameras wurde dazu über der Arbeitsfläche platziert, die andere über der Entnahmestelle. Konkret verarbeitet eine KI-Pipeline die Bilder der beiden Kameras in mehreren Schritten, um die exakte Lage und Ausrichtung der Objekte zu bestimmen. Mithilfe der Laptop-Imaginative and prescient-Algorithmen und neuronalen Netzen erkennt das System relevante Merkmale, berechnet die optimalen Greifpunkte und generiert präzise Koordinaten für die Aufnahme und Ablage der Objekte. Zudem identifiziert das System die Teile eindeutig, indem es ihre Oberfläche segmentiert und die Konturen mit einer Datenbank abgleicht. Darüber hinaus nutzt es die Ergebnisse, um eine Annäherung an bereits abgelegte Teile zu ermöglichen. Die Automatisierungslösung reduziert damit die Abhängigkeit von Expertenwissen, verkürzt Prozesszeiten und wirkt dem Fachkräftemangel entgegen.
Schnittstelle, Sensor, Baugröße und Preis waren die Kriterien, die für die Wahl des Kameramodells entscheidend waren. Die uEye XC kombiniert die Benutzerfreundlichkeit einer Webcam mit der Leistungsfähigkeit einer Industriekamera. Sie erfordert lediglich eine Kabelverbindung für den Betrieb. Ausgestattet mit einem 13-MP-onsemi-Sensor (AR1335) liefert die Autofokus-Kamera hochauflösende Bilder und Movies. Eine wechselbare Makro-Aufsatzlinse ermöglicht eine verkürzte Objektdistanz, wodurch die Kamera auch für Nahbereichsanwendungen geeignet ist. Auch ihre Einbindung struggle denkbar einfach, wie Raphael Seliger, Wissenschaftlicher Mitarbeiter der Hochschule Kempten, erklärt: „Wir binden die Kameras über die IDS peak Schnittstelle an unser Python Backend an.“
Zukünftig soll das System durch Reinforcement Studying weiterentwickelt werden – einer Methode des maschinellen Lernens, die auf Lernen durch Versuch und Irrtum beruht. „Wir möchten gerne die KI-Funktionen ausbauen, um die Decide-and-Place Vorgänge intelligenter zu gestalten. Unter Umständen benötigen wir dafür eine zusätzliche Kamera direkt am Roboterarm“, erläutert Seliger. Geplant ist zudem eine automatische Genauigkeitsprüfung der abgelegten Teile. Langfristig soll der Roboter allein anhand der Montagezeichnung alle erforderlichen Schritte eigenständig ausführen können.

The European Union’s oft-criticized Emissions Buying and selling System (EU ETS) has diminished emissions from taking part sectors by 50 p.c, based on new information, within the course of serving to the EU keep on monitor to realize its 2030 goal of reducing emissions by 62 p.c.
The assigns a cap to the carbon dioxide produced by firms, whereas creating incentives to cut back these emissions. EU ETS is much like cap-and-trade legal guidelines established in U.S. states, together with like Washington and California. European firms buy a set quantity of emission allowances that covers their anticipated emissions for one 12 months. If an organization emits greater than its allotted allowances, it should both buy allowances from different firms that got here in beneath their cap, or pay a wonderful.
The value of carbon is ready by the market, as firms purchase and promote allowances.
As of March 31, 2025, sectors coated by the system demonstrated a 5 p.c discount in complete emissions in 2024, in comparison with 2023 ranges, slicing ETS emissions to round half of 2005 ranges.
The sectors coated embrace:
Electrical energy technology: The main sector in reducing emissions, energy producers diminished emissions by 12 p.c beneath 2023 ranges, pushed principally by elevated renewable power.
Business: Essentially the most wide-reaching of the classes, this class consists of the energy-intensive manufacturing of fertilizer and cement, amongst others. Business emissions remained secure from 2023 to 2024.
Aviation: The one class to see an increase in emissions, aviation elevated by 15 p.c in comparison with 2023, probably because of the re-inclusion of non-domestic flights not too long ago added beneath ETS guidelines.
Maritime: The most recent sector to enter the system lacks earlier information on emissions for comparability.
